Feuilly
Feuilly is a hamlet in Guémené-Penfao, Arrondissement of Châteaubriant-Ancenis, Pays de la Loire. Feuilly is situated nearby to the hamlet La Masse, as well as near Les Sapins.| Tap on a place to explore it |
